SOMERS MANOR NURSING HOME, INC. v. WHALEN


52 A.D.2d 998 (1976)

Somers Manor Nursing Home, Inc., Respondent, v. Robert P. Whalen, as Commissioner of The New York State Department of Health, Appellant

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, Third Department.

May 20, 1976


In this proceeding the appellant does not dispute the petitioner's allegation that subsequent to the denial of an application for approval to place additional beds in its nursing home facility, the right to a "public hearing" as provided in subdivision 5 of section 2802 was duly demanded in March of 1974 and since that time the appellant had refused to actually conduct such a hearing.
